Donor morbidity after living donation for liver transplantation

Adult living liver donation carries significant risks, with over a third of donors experiencing complications. While most are minor, severe or life-threatening events occurred in a notable percentage, impacting donor safety.
Area of Science:
- Hepatology
- Transplant Surgery
- Surgical Outcomes Research
Background:
- Complications in adult right hepatic lobe donors were previously reported from single centers.
- The Adult-to-Adult Living Donor Liver Transplantation Cohort Study (A2ALL) aimed to assess donor complications across multiple institutions.
Purpose of the Study:
- To investigate the rate and severity of complications in living donors undergoing liver transplantation.
- To provide comprehensive data on donor morbidity to improve informed consent and perioperative care.
Main Methods:
- A retrospective observational study design was employed.
- Data were collected from potential living donors evaluated between 1998 and 2003 across 9 centers.
- Complication severity was graded using the Clavien scoring system.
Main Results:
- Of 393 donors who underwent donation, 38% experienced complications, with 17% having two or more.
- Common complications included biliary leaks (9%), bacterial infections (12%), and incisional hernias (6%).
- Severe complications (grades 3-4) occurred in 2.8% of donors, with 0.8% experiencing fatal outcomes.
Conclusions:
- Adult living liver donation is associated with a significant incidence of donor complications.
- While many complications are minor, a substantial proportion are severe or life-threatening.
- Quantifying these risks is crucial for enhancing informed consent, perioperative planning, and donor management.
Background & Aims:
Reports of complications among adult right hepatic lobe donors have been limited to single centers. The rate and severity of complications in living donors were investigated in the 9-center Adult-to-Adult Living Donor Liver Transplantation Cohort Study (A2ALL).
Methods:
A retrospective observational study design was used. Participants included all potential living donors evaluated between 1998 and 2003. Complication severity was graded using the Clavien scoring system.
Results:
Of 405 donors accepted for donation, 393 underwent donation, and 12 procedures were aborted. There were 245 donors (62%) who did not experience complications; 82 (21%) had 1 complication, and 66 (17%) had 2 or more. Complications were scored as grade 1 (minor; n = 106, 27%), grade 2 (potentially life threatening; n = 103, 26%), grade 3 (life threatening; n = 8, 2%), and grade 4 (leading to death; n = 3, 0.8%). Common complications included biliary leaks beyond postoperative day 7 (n = 36, 9%), bacterial infections (n = 49, 12%), incisional hernia (n = 22, 6%), pleural effusion requiring intervention (n = 21, 5%), neuropraxia (n = 16, 4%), reexploration (n = 12, 3%), wound infections (n = 12, 3%), and intraabdominal abscess (n = 9, 2%). Two donors developed portal vein thrombosis, and 1 had inferior vena caval thrombosis. Fifty-one (13%) donors required hospital readmission, and 14 (4%) required 2 to 5 readmissions.
Conclusions:
Adult living liver donation was associated with significant donor complications. Although most complications were of low-grade severity, a significant proportion were severe or life threatening. Quantification of complication risk may improve the informed consent process, perioperative planning, and donor care.
